Property Details for 4733 The Parkway, Hope Island

4733 The Parkway, Hope Island is a 5 bedroom, 4 bathroom House with 3 parking spaces and was built in 2007. The property has a land size of 894m2 and floor size of 411m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in January 2026. Why Sanctuary Cove is your best choice:
Sanctuary Cove resort is spread over 470 hectares and is designed around four sheltered harbours, and offers direct access to the Gold Coasts Broadwater.

Recognised as Australia's premier secure resort, Sanctuary Cove is Australias first fully integrated residential resort and provides the very best in lifestyle living with gated access and 24-hour patrolling security.

The InterContinental Hotel is centrally located in Sanctuary Cove and offers extensive accommodation and facilities to complement the Marine Village, which features a wide selection of restaurants and specialty shops. Bank, pharmacy & medical facilities are within a 5-minute buggy ride.

Wet & Wild, Dream World & Seaworld theme parks are all just a short drive away, and Sanctuary Cove is within 20 minutes of Surfers Paradise and 50 minutes of Brisbane and Coolangatta airports.

The Sanctuary Cove Marina boasts in excess of 300 berths and accommodates the renowned Annual International Boat Show. If you own a boat, the marina offers the best undercover and safest facilities in Australia, just 5 minutes from this property.

24-hour land and water-based security assures all residents of privacy and security, with all homes within Sanctuary Cove directly linked to Base Security. (which is well equipped to handle medical emergencies)

Your Golf Courses:
Sanctuary Cove boasts two championship courses. THE PINES is the only Australian course designed by Arnold Palmer with an AGU rating of 74. Over the years, it has hosted some of the world's very best golfers. Its sister course, THE PALMS, is a shorter, extensively redesigned course. Both are highly rated courses and are available to member guests and Intercontinental Hotel guests.
All members & their guests enjoy the benefits of a stunning new clubhouse overlooking the 18th hole at The Pines. A newly refurbished recreational centre is available to members and the public.

About Hope Island 4212

The size of Hope Island is approximately 14.2 square kilometres. There are 15 parks, covering nearly 21.5% of the total area. The population of Hope Island in 2016 was 11186 people. By 2021 the population was 14522 showing a population growth of 29.8%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Hope Island is 60-69 years. Households in Hope Island are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Hope Island work in a managers occupation.In 2021, 70.20% of the homes in Hope Island were owner-occupied compared with 67.50% in 2016.

Hope Island has 9,229 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Hope Island have seen a 71.42%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 76.71% increase. As at 31 July 2026:

  • The median value for Houses in Hope Island is $1,730,428 while the median value for Units is $1,131,041.
  • Houses have a median rent of $1,400 while Units have a median rent of $885.
There are currently 174 properties listed for sale, and 31 properties listed for rent in Hope island on OnTheHouse. According to Cotality's data, 621 properties were sold in the past 12 months in Hope island.
